Subject: [PATCH] arch: hexagon: kernel: add export symbol function __delay()

Need add __delay() implementation, or can not pass allmodconfig in
next-20131118 tree.

The related error:

    CC      kernel/locking/spinlock_debug.o
  kernel/locking/spinlock_debug.c: In function '__spin_lock_debug':
  kernel/locking/spinlock_debug.c:114:3: error: implicit declaration of function '__delay' [-Werror=implicit-function-declaration]


Signed-off-by: Chen Gang <gang.chen.5i5j@...il.com>
---
 arch/hexagon/include/asm/delay.h |    1 +
 arch/hexagon/kernel/time.c       |    9 +++++++++
 2 files changed, 10 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/hexagon/include/asm/delay.h b/arch/hexagon/include/asm/delay.h
index 5307971..8933b9b1 100644
--- a/arch/hexagon/include/asm/delay.h
+++ b/arch/hexagon/include/asm/delay.h
@@ -21,6 +21,7 @@
 
 #include <asm/param.h>
 
+extern void __delay(unsigned long cycles);
 extern void __udelay(unsigned long usecs);
 
 #define udelay(usecs) __udelay((usecs))
diff --git a/arch/hexagon/kernel/time.c b/arch/hexagon/kernel/time.c
index d0c4f5a..17fbf45 100644
--- a/arch/hexagon/kernel/time.c
+++ b/arch/hexagon/kernel/time.c
@@ -229,6 +229,15 @@ void __init time_init(void)
 	late_time_init = time_init_deferred;
 }
 
+void __delay(unsigned long cycles)
+{
+	unsigned long long start = __vmgettime();
+
+	while ((__vmgettime() - start) < cycles)
+		cpu_relax();
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(__delay);
+
 /*
  * This could become parametric or perhaps even computed at run-time,
  * but for now we take the observed simulator jitter.
